#2 Tested Media — Local SEO & Content

Location: San Juan, Puerto Rico | Founded: 2013 | Listed on: Clutch, The Manifest

Tested Media is one of Puerto Rico's more established independent agencies, with a focus on content marketing, SEO, and PPC. Their San Juan base and 10+ years of operation give them genuine local market depth — they understand the island's search landscape, local business directories, and Spanish-language SEO nuances better than most mainland competitors.

Strengths: Local SEO fundamentals, content production in Spanish and English, Google Ads management. They're the safe choice for a business that needs disciplined execution on proven channels.

Watch out for: Their content model is traditional publishing, not AI-optimized architecture. If AI search citation is a priority, you'll need to supplement with technical work they may not specialize in.

Best for: Established local businesses prioritizing Google organic and paid traffic.


#3 Black Drone — Boutique Performance Marketing

Location: San Juan, Puerto Rico | Founded: 2020 | Clutch rating: 5.0

Black Drone is a small San Juan boutique with a strong signal-to-noise ratio. They focus on SEO, PPC, and email marketing for small business clients — tight scope, intentional execution. Their 5.0 Clutch rating (with limited but consistent reviews) suggests they deliver on what they promise.

Strengths: Focused service offering without feature creep, responsive team, strong email marketing execution. Good for businesses that want clear scope and accountability.

Watch out for: Small team (2–9 employees) means capacity constraints. Not built for complex multi-channel campaigns or AI-driven automation.

Best for: Small businesses wanting focused SEO and email marketing support.


#4 Mampostea'o — Branding & Social Media

Location: San Juan, Puerto Rico + Miami, FL | Founded: 2013 | Clutch: listed

Mampostea'o is a branding and social media shop with over a decade on the island. They're well-known in the local business community and have the cultural fluency that mainland agencies typically lack. Their work is visual-first — brand identity, social content, packaging design.

Strengths: Deep cultural roots, strong visual brand execution, established local relationships. If your business needs a rebrand or a social media presence with authentic Puerto Rican voice, Mampostea'o is a serious option.

Watch out for: Branding-first agencies rarely own pipeline metrics. If you need leads, not likes, this may not be the right fit.

Best for: Consumer brands, hospitality, food & beverage, and companies undergoing rebrands.


#5 Mercury Strategic Marketing — Paid Media ROI

Location: Aguada, Puerto Rico | Founded: 2022 | Clutch: listed

Mercury is a younger agency punching above its weight on paid media. Clutch clients report ROI ranging from 400% to 2,500% on Google Ads campaigns — numbers that are easy to fake but hard to fabricate consistently across reviews. They focus on Google Ads, Meta, and marketing strategy for small businesses and professional services.

Strengths: Paid media focus with measurable ROI orientation. Operates island-wide from Aguada, which gives them reach beyond San Juan's saturated market.

Watch out for: Founded in 2022, so their track record is shorter than longer-tenured shops. Paid traffic stops when the budget stops — no organic/compounding layer.

Best for: Businesses with ad budgets needing maximized paid media performance.


#6 Large Media — Full-Service in Mayagüez

Location: Mayagüez, Puerto Rico | Size: 2–9 employees | Listed on: Clutch, The Manifest

Large Media is one of the few full-service agencies operating outside San Juan. Their scope covers advertising, conversion optimization, digital strategy, SEO, social, and web design — a rare breadth for a small island agency. The Mayagüez base is actually a differentiator: western PR businesses often deal with San Juan agencies that don't understand their market dynamics.

Strengths: Broad service coverage, regional presence outside San Juan, CRO as a core service (not just traffic generation).

Watch out for: Small team doing many things. Depth in any single channel may be limited.

Best for: Western Puerto Rico businesses needing a local partner with broad service coverage.


#7 Marohu Marketing — Digital Strategy

Location: San Juan, Puerto Rico | Founded: 2015 | Listed on: Clutch, The Manifest, Gappsy

Marohu has been operating quietly in the San Juan market for a decade. Their focus is digital strategy, content, SEO, and social — a well-rounded generalist shop. They're not flashy, but their longevity in the Puerto Rico market speaks to consistent delivery.

Strengths: Stability, local relationships, balanced service mix. Strong for businesses that need strategy + execution without a large agency overhead.

Watch out for: No clear differentiation in AI or automation. Traditional marketing execution model.

Best for: Established local businesses needing a reliable generalist partner.


#8 Epikom — Social Media & Web Design

Location: Guaynabo, Puerto Rico | Founded: unknown | Listed on: Clutch, The Manifest (top-ranked full-service)**

Epikom consistently ranks at or near the top of The Manifest's Puerto Rico full-service agency list. They specialize in social media marketing and web design — a common combination in the local market. Their Guaynabo location puts them in the island's business hub.

Strengths: Strong listing authority (showing up on Manifest's top-ranked page consistently), social media execution, local web design.

Watch out for: Social media + web design is the most commoditized service combination in the market. High volume, unclear ROI. No evidence of AI or automation capabilities.

Best for: Businesses that primarily need social media management and a web refresh.

How much does a marketing agency in Puerto Rico cost?

Pricing varies widely. Social media management starts around $1,000–$2,000/month. Full-service digital marketing typically runs $2,500–$8,000/month depending on scope. AutoPilotPR charges $9,500 setup + $2,500/month for a fully managed AI marketing system.

What should I look for when choosing a marketing agency in Puerto Rico?

Look for: local market knowledge (not mainland agencies "serving PR"), transparent ROI reporting, AI search visibility for their own site, and a clear answer to what happens to your leads when no one's in the office. Agencies that can't measure pipeline — only impressions and followers — aren't aligned with revenue outcomes.
